> > > I found a few things that need looking into:
> > > 
> > > 1. Missing files under;
> > >         ./tools/dumpnlist/dumpnlist.c
> > >         ./tools/write_mfs_in_kernel/write_mfs_in_kernel.c
> > 
> > They are not missing - they are being taken from src/release/*. See the
> > .PATH: in Makefile's.
> 
> I missed that,  however could you make the PATHs reference a full path 
> instead of a relative one ?
> Or do I have to move my picobsd directory under /usr/src/release ?

No. Yes. :-)

I.e., you have to move it to /wherever/your/src/release/picobsd. I
wouldn't want to change the .PATH: to absolute /usr/src/blabla.. because
some people like to keep (one of their many) source tree in non-standard
place, like /u/2.2.7/src, /opt/current/tree/src etc...
